| Issuer |
Alexandria
(Egypt) |
|---|---|
| Emperor |
Antoninus Pius (Titus Aelius Hadrianus Antoninus Pius) (138-161)
Marcus Aurelius (Marcus Aurelius Antoninus) (161-180) |
| Type | Standard circulation coins |
| Years | 158-159 |
| Composition | Billon |
| Weight | 11.87 g |
| Diameter | 24 mm |
| Shape | Round (irregular) |
| Technique | Hammered |
| Demonetized | Yes |
| Number | N# 542564 |
| References | RPC Online IV.4# 2070 Roman Provincial Coinage (https://rpc.ashmus.ox.ac.uk/) |
Bare-headed bust of Marcus Aurelius (short beard) wearing paludamentum, left
Lettering: Μ ΑΥΡΗΛΙ(Ο)Ϲ ΚΑΙϹΑΡ
Unabridged legend: Μᾶρκος Αὐρήλιος Καῖσαρ
Translation: Marcus Aurelius Caesar
Draped bust of Faustina II, right
Lettering: ΦΑΥϹΤΙΝΑ ϹΕΒΑϹΤΗ L ΚΒ
Unabridged legend: Φαυστῖνα Σεβαστὴ ἔτους κβʹ
Translation: Faustina Augusta, of year 22
D 3141, DS 9003, Geissen 1937, M 2365
